Tai just closed the menu in front of him and started heading back to the city. Since the city was so big, it was easy to spot in the distance.
Arriving at the city, Tai took a look at his guild card which showed his information.
Name: Tai Zenith Level: 176 Species: Human Rank: B Missions Completed: 53 Missions Failed: 0 Complete 62 more Rank B missions to take promotion test
"Tsk." To get promoted to Rank A, he needed to complete 62 Rank B missions which he was confident he could do in 2-3 days if he worked at a pace of 21-31 missions a day, but the problem was, the task of doing so was pretty tiring. Not physically, but mentally. Not to mention that he would inevitably finish the 'exciting' missions, and be stuck with dozens of boring missions that are usually 'Get this rare plant' or something like that.
Scratching his head in irritation as he walked to the guild building, a young man in a UEE uniform approached him.
"Hello! Are you Tai Zenith?" the young man asked.
Tai nodded as he placed his card in his pocket, but actually placing it into the shadows.
"Congratulations, you have been recognized by Captain Berthold, the 2nd strongest person in this city, and a Captain in the UEE," the man said in a proud tone.
Thinking back, Tai did somewhat remember the name Berthold, but it was a bit fuzzy. "Ok, and so?"
The man was surprised from Tai's lack of a reaction. Usually, when he was sent to recruit someone, there would be more of a reaction. "I have been sent to recruit you. If I remember correctly, you're level 148, correct? Because of your high level, you will be immediately promoted to Lieutenant Commander."

"No thanks, and I'm level 176 now." Tai started walking away, leaving the man.
The man ran up to Tai. "W-wait. 176?! That's higher than Captain Berthold's level. How? He's the strongest here."
The young man was genuinely confused. It had only been a day, how could he increase his level so fast?
"It is? Huh, guess he's not the strongest, is he?" Tai said, laughing. "Also, wasn't there someone above him on the leaderboard?"
"Yes, but that's one of those filthy aliens," the man said, clearly disgusted by the thought of the alien. "Are you sure you want to decline? As a Lieutenant Commander, you will receive a substantial salary that many people would like."
Tai's face turned sour. Clearly, this man was racist to aliens. Such a shame that racism still exists even in the apocalypse. "Like I told you, no thanks, and stop bothering me."
The man didn't expect the offer to be turned down, but at least he knew that if someone said no, he wouldn't keep pursuing them. Now, he just had to tell his captain that the recruitment wasn't successful and that Tai turned down his offer.
Free of the man, Tai kept walking, arriving at the guild. When he entered, he garnered some looks as some people knew who he was, and some of them had seen his ridiculous level increase last night.
Ignoring them, Tai sat down at the bar and ordered a beer. Tai liked beer, not addicted to it, but he wouldn't turn down an offer if someone gave him one, but because of his endurance, he didn't get drunk easily, which was a good thing and a bad thing, since some people liked the intoxicating effect of alcohol.
Grabbing his order of beer, he took a sip as a woman sat beside him, his sister.

"Where have you been? Mom didn't like how you just left," she said, ordering water. "Can you believe it? Even in the apocalypse, there are age restrictions on alcohol."
She drank her water with an annoyed face. "Let me take a sip of your beer? I won't tell mom."
"I didn't want to bother her, and no, not until you're 18," he said, bursting out in quiet laughter.
"Wahh, not fair," she pouted. "I'm already 16. You probably drank some at 16."
"No alcohol for you. You know it messes up your body?" he said, taking another sip of beer.
"Aha! You didn't deny it," she pointed out, smiling with a proud face. "Couldn't I just invest some of my points in endurance if it messes up my body?"
"Well, you could. Here, look at this." Tai rolled up his sleeve so his forearm was showing. He stuck it out to her and formed a small knife with darkness in his right hand.
"Whoah, what are you doing?" she asked, worried about what her brother was going to do with the knife in his hand.
"Relax, just watch." Holding the knife, he pressed it into his forearm and made a small cut.
"Tai, what the hell are you doing?! Quickly stop the bleeding." She rummaged around her pockets for something to stop the bleeding but found nothing.
"Anna, relax. Just watch," Tai reassured her.
The blood started clotting, closing the wound. The cut skin started merging back together right before their eyes and after not even a second, it was brand new, with not even a sign that it was cut, except for the blood around the area.
"Look, look at that. All brand new." Tai grabbed a towel from his pocket, which was in reality, in his darkness storage, and wiped his forearm of the blood.
"Wha- How?" Anna started touching Tai's forearm to see if there was anything and make sure he was fine.
Anna was shocked. She had never seen that happen before, but then again, like her brother, she was kind of a loner, although she did build up a bit of fame as the only female human in the top 10 of the city.
"It's my endurance. I have 150. You can get it too, probably. Just invest 150 points into endurance, or you can invest 50 points to get the lower, downgraded version," Tai explained.
